## AI overview

Google Quantum AI researchers describe Quantum Echoes, a quantum algorithm that measures out-of-time-order correlators to demonstrate a verifiable quantum advantage. The approach produces reproducible expectation values and may support practical applications such as Hamiltonian learning in nuclear magnetic resonance, where classical computation faces exponentially scaling costs.
